Compare First Trade vs Ducascopy Bank Commission And Fees
First Trade and Ducascopy Bank are online brokerage platforms, and most online brokerages charge lower fees than traditional brokerages tend to bill. The reason for this is that the businesses of online brokerages are scaled better. That is, an internet broker isn't necessarily influenced by the amount of customers they have.
But this doesn't mean that online brokers don't charge any fees. They charge prices of varying rates for various services to earn money. There are mainly 3 types of penalties for this purpose.
The first kind of fees to keep an eye out for are trading charges. When you make an actual trade, like purchasing a stock or an ETF, you are charged trading charges. In such cases, you are spending a spread, funding speed, or a commission. The kinds of trading charges and the prices differ from broker to broker.
Commissions could be fixed or dependent on the traded volume. On the flip side, a spread denotes the difference between the buying and selling cost. Financing or overnight rates are people who are billed when you maintain a leveraged position for more than a day.
Apart from trading charges, online brokers also charge non-trading fees. These are dependent on the actions you undertake in your account. They're charged for surgeries like depositing cash, not trading for lengthy periods, or withdrawals.
